Part NumberMJ16018 Datasheet
ManufacturerMotorola Semiconductor
Overview MOTOROLA SEMICONDUCTOR TECHNICAL DATA Order this document by MJ16018/D Designer's NPN Silicon Power Transistors 1.5 kV SWITCHMODE Series These transistors are designed for high–voltage, high–speed.
*
*
*
*
*
* Switching Regulators Inverters Solenoids Relay Drivers Motor Controls Deflection Circuits
* Collector
*Emitter Voltage
* VCEV = 1500 Vdc
* Fast Turn
*Off Times 80 ns Inductive Fall Time
* 100_C (Typ) 110 ns Inductive Crossover Time
* 100_C (Typ) 4.5 µs Inductive Storage Time
* 100_C (Typ).
